Thoughtful gift idea, on the cheap

Posted Dec 1, 2009 by Janine Dorsey

Updated Dec 1, 2009 at 03:08 PM

If you have lots of people to gift this time of year, but not the budget to match, you might want to consider magazine subscriptions.

Amazon.com is offering $5 subscriptions on a limited number of popular titles, just in time for the holidays.

People, Cosmopolitan, House Beautiful, Food & Wine and Sports Illustrated for Kids are among the choices offered for $5 for a year’s subscription.  The page says the offers are only good through Dec. 1st, but when I added a title to my “cart” it reflected the discounted price.

Send a couple of titles to your kids’ school to share in the teacher’s lounge. Provide some fresh reading for your hairdresser’s waiting area. Inspire your child to get up off that couch on onto the basketball court. The possibilities are endless.
